Unlock Your Home Equity: A Guide to Options

Have you been curious about how to utilize the equity built up in your home? Home equity, the difference between your home's current market value and what you still owe on your mortgage, can be a valuable asset. A variety of options exist for turning this equity into usable cash to help you accomplish your financial goals.

Here are some popular methods to use your home equity:

* **Home Equity Loan:** A home equity loan is a lump-sum payment that you borrow at a fixed interest rate. This can be a good option if you need a large sum of money for a major expense.

* **Home Equity Line of Credit (HELOC):** A HELOC works like a credit card, allowing you to utilize funds as needed up to a set maximum. This can be helpful for continuous expenses or unforeseen costs.

* **Cash-Out Refinance:** A cash-out refinance involves replacing your existing mortgage with a new one for a greater amount. The difference between the old and new loan amounts is paid to you in cash. This can be a good option if you want to combine your debt or make renovations.

Before choosing a home equity solution, it's important to meticulously consider your financial situation and goals. Research lenders to find the best terms and interest rates. And remember, borrowing against your home comes with risks.
